Adjective [Latin]

IPA: /ˈseː.ri.kus/ [Classical], [ˈs̠eːrɪkʊs̠] [Classical], /ˈse.ri.kus/ (note: modern Italianate Ecclesiastical), [ˈsɛːrikus] (note: modern Italianate Ecclesiastical)
Etymology: From Sēricus and Ancient Greek σηρικός (sērikós, “silken”), from σήρ (sḗr, “silkworm”) + -ικός (-ikós, “-ic”), possibly ultimately from the Old Chinese word for silk. Equivalent to Seres + -icus.
